4.8 P.T.Z Configuration
P.T.Z configuration includes two submenus: serial port and advanced settings.
Serial port settings are as follows:
Step 1: Enter into MenuÆSetup Æ P.T.Z ÆSerial port tab. Refer to Fig 4-32:
Step 2: Select “enable” and setup the value of address, baud rate and protocol according to the settings of the speed dome.
Step 3: Configure all channels with the same parameters by selecting the “All” box and then doing the relevant setup.
Fig 4-32 P.T.Z Configuration-Serial Port

Parameter Meaning
Address The address of the PTZ device
Baud rate Baud rate of the PTZ device. Range form: 110, 300, 600, 1200, 2400,
4800, 9600, 19200, 34800, 57600, 115200, 230400, 460800, 921600.
Protocol Communication protocol of the PTZ device. Range from: NULL, PELCOP,
PELCOD, LILIN, MINKING, NEON, STAR, VIDO, DSCP, VISCA,
SAMSUNG, RM110, HY, N-control.
Simulative
Cruise
If enabled, no matter whether the PTZ device supports cruise or not, the
presets will cruise.
